Remember, when the children; Wilhelmine and Peterkin where playing with an object they found, Peterkin asked the old man (Kaspar) what it was, he said it was a skull of a soldier who died in the battle.

Further asking about why the battle was fought, because he cannot remember, he said "The English routed the French, he says, in what later generations would call a great and famous victory".
